公用 css 代码抽离;class选择器层级尽量少 -
公用 js 代码抽离 -
html结构尽量简单,css样式尽量简单,js逻辑尽量简单 -
减少图片的使用,如果图片要打进包里就压缩图片并使图片尺寸尽量的小,使用字体图标代替图片 -
不使用字体文件 -
删除 pages 中无用的页面 -
公共的页面部分抽成业务组件 -
减少文件数量 -
1.支持rem和媒体查询。2.标题栏高100rpx;2018-01-23微信小程序分享图片宽高比是5:4
今天的开发一半顺利一半不顺利,我找到了前辈写的代码,已经封装好的代码可直接调用,但是问题也存在,对其代码不熟导致不知如何使用。经过一段时间的研究,终于成功了。但是有出新问题,每次写入的文件都会被复写。今天学习三个小时。
小程序开发过程中,很多地方为了便利我们多采用小程序自带弹出框来实现交互效果。这也够大多数开发使用,下面我给大家详细介绍下小程序弹出框官方api传送门:https://developers.weixin.qq.com/miniprogram/…
我们使用uniapp的扩展配置来实现自定义编译配置。参考:https://uniapp.dcloud.io/collocation/package接下来:我们在package.json文件中添加扩展节点:"uni-app":{"script…
//succ.jsvarapp=getApp()Page({data:{mobileModel:'',//手机型号mobileePixelRatio:'',//手机像素比windowWidth:'',//窗口宽度windowHeight:'…
微信小程序开发之setData?为什么不能频繁setData先科普下setData做的事情:在数据传输时,逻辑层会执行一次JSON.stringify来去除掉setData数据中不可传输的部分,之后将数据发送给视图层。同时,逻辑层还会将se…
ps本教程使用wepy1.7+以上的版本wepy-让小程序支持组件化开发的框架鹅厂出品,用于开发自家产品的框架还是很良心的,框架设计思路上参照vue,但不是全部照搬,这点要注意。对微信小程序官方api百分百兼容,不同的是把wx开头的接口,变…
今天继续开发安卓小程序,但是真机调试碰到了难题,配置Mac的安卓调试环境总是不成,下载了个Android数据传输,但仍然解决不了问题。深感知识储备不足,于是转战b站学习android开发的基础知识。今天学习四小时。